In an era marked by colonial tensions and the quest for autonomy, "Pieter Maritz, der Buernsohn von Transvaal" by August Niemann immerses readers in the life of a young boy navigating the complexities of identity and loyalty in the Transvaal region of South Africa. This historical novel vividly portrays the struggles faced by Pieter amidst the backdrop of Boer-British conflicts and the burgeoning desire for self-determination. With its rich exploration of themes such as resilience and cultural heritage, this work is essential for students and historians alike who seek to understand the nuances of South African history.
